It's Korean made and has nothing to do with UK models.
It 's an ALS-50-QZ in 2000 to 2010 catalogs.
http://www.tokairegistry.com/images/catalogs/tokai20008.jpg

Dating the guitar without a serial # will be more difficult.
The made in Korea neck stamp is more recent than yr 2000, I think,
and probably corelates to the introduction of the "made in Japan" stamp on domestic models.

Not made *specifically* for the UK market. They were all like that back then, wherever they were sold.

MIK guitars have been going up in quality for a long time. For a while it looked like they were becoming the new Japan, but that meant they were becoming expensive so all the companies they worked for switched to China.
